在生命科学这个飞速发展的领域,科学家们也一直在“追热点”。几年前,单细胞测序技术兴起,可从单个细胞中获取多方面的信息,帮助人们揭示细胞异质性,并揭秘肿瘤微环境。渐渐地,科学家们发现空间背景也很重要。于是,空间转录组学技术应运而生。近两年,空间转录组学研究呈爆炸式增长,在bioRxiv网站上搜索“空间转录组学”,仅2022年就有3,800多条结果。 |
